Moving Hives Safely: A UK Guide to Transporting Honey Bee Colonies

Practical guidance on preparing, securing and transporting honey bee colonies in the UK, from a short move across an allotment site to longer journeys for pollination contracts or heather moors.

Why beekeepers move hives at all

Most UK hobbyist beekeepers never need to move a hive more than a few metres in its lifetime, but there are three common reasons a colony ends up on the move: relocating an apiary permanently (a change of allotment plot, a new garden, or an eviction from a previous site), taking colonies to a fruit grower or farmer for a pollination contract, and the traditional late-summer trip to heather moorland in Scotland, the Pennines, or the North York Moors to chase the ling heather flow. Each scenario has a different risk profile, and the rule of thumb that experienced beekeepers repeat, move a hive under three feet or over three miles, is really about preventing foraging bees from returning to the old site rather than finding their colony at the new one.

The three-feet-or-three-miles principle

Honey bees navigate primarily by learned visual landmarks around their hive entrance, refreshed constantly through orientation flights. If a hive is moved a short distance, say from one side of a garden to the other, foraging bees that left that morning will fly back to the old spot from memory and struggle to find the new one, leading to a scatter of confused, sometimes fatally exhausted bees. Moving a hive less than about three feet is safe because bees adjust their approach easily; moving it more than roughly three miles removes any bees from familiar foraging territory entirely, so they reorient properly to the new site on their first flights.

The dangerous middle ground, anywhere from a few feet to a couple of miles, is where colonies lose the most bees, because foragers return confidently to the old location and cannot find the new one nearby. If a move within this range is unavoidable, the traditional workaround is to move the hive in two or three stages of a few hundred metres every few days, or to close the colony up in a new location for three days with a leafy branch or board placed in front of the entrance, which forces emerging bees to reorient deliberately rather than fly out on autopilot.

Preparing a hive for the road

Whatever the distance, a hive needs to be secure enough to survive vibration, tilting and heat build-up during transit. Ratchet straps or a travel screen and hive staple set should hold every box, crown board and floor firmly together as a single unit, since loose boxes are the single most common cause of a disastrous mid-journey collapse. Ventilation is just as critical as containment: a solid-floor hive with the entrance blocked for travel needs a mesh travel screen in place of the crown board (or an open-mesh floor left unblocked) so the colony does not overheat or suffocate, since a tightly packed cluster of bees generates significant metabolic heat and a sealed box on a warm day can kill a colony within an hour.

Moves are best made at night or in the very early morning while foragers are clustered inside and temperatures are cool, both for the bees' welfare and to avoid leaving stragglers behind at the old site. Secure supers, dummy boards and any loose frames before moving, and if the colony is strong, consider giving it extra ventilation space or reducing to fewer, well-drawn frames rather than travelling a hive packed edge to edge with no airflow.

Loading, vehicle setup and the journey itself

Hives should be loaded and unloaded with the entrance facing away from where people are working to reduce the chance of provoked bees targeting handlers, and ideally strapped upright rather than on their side, since bees cope far better with normal orientation during vibration than with combs running in an unfamiliar direction. A flatbed trailer, van, or pickup with hives arranged in rows with a few centimetres of airflow between them beats stacking hives hard against each other, which restricts ventilation on the inward-facing sides.

During the journey, avoid harsh braking and cornering where possible, and if travelling any real distance, plan a route and timing that avoids the hottest part of the day in summer. On arrival, leave the colony to settle for at least thirty minutes before opening the entrance, and check the following morning that the queen and brood nest have survived the move undisturbed before resuming normal inspections.

Pollination contracts and commercial considerations

UK pollination contracts, most commonly for orchard fruit, oilseed rape, and field-scale soft fruit, typically specify colony strength (often a minimum number of seams of bees, sometimes verified by the grower or an agreed inspector), placement timing relative to bloom, and sometimes protection from pesticide application schedules that the beekeeper needs written into the agreement. Contracts should also cover liability for bee losses from pesticide drift, since orchard and arable pesticide use remains one of the larger risks to hives placed on a commercial pollination site, and a clear written agreement protects both parties if losses occur.

Heather moor trips add their own logistics: many moors are remote with poor vehicle access, requiring hives to be carried the final stretch by hand or quad bike, and grouse moor management (including controlled burning, known as swaling or muirburn) can affect flowering timing and access in ways worth checking with the moor owner or gamekeeper in advance. Access agreements, sometimes informal and sometimes a modest annual fee, are the norm rather than a legal right, so relationships with moor owners matter as much as the beekeeping itself.

Regulations and paperwork

Within Great Britain there is no general licence requirement to move hives, but registration on BeeBase (the National Bee Unit's voluntary register) is strongly encouraged since it allows bee inspectors to contact you about notifiable pest and disease outbreaks in your area and to advise on safe movement during restricted zones, for example around confirmed European or American foulbrood outbreaks or Asian hornet sightings. Moving bees into or out of a designated disease control zone may require notifying your local bee inspector first, and movement to Northern Ireland, the Channel Islands, or between Great Britain and the EU involves additional health certification that should be checked well in advance of any planned trip, since requirements have changed since EU exit and are handled through Animal and Plant Health Agency guidance rather than assumptions carried over from older rules.

Frequently Asked Questions

How far do I need to move a hive to avoid bees returning to the old spot?

Under about three feet, bees reorient with no trouble. Over roughly three miles, foragers are outside their familiar territory and reorient properly on arrival. Distances in between are the riskiest, and moving in small stages of a few hundred metres every few days, or confining the colony for three days with a branch blocking the entrance, avoids losing foragers.

Can I move a hive during the day?

It's possible but riskier, since foraging bees out at the time will be left behind at the old site or return confused if the move is a middling distance. Night or early morning moves, while the colony is clustered inside, are safer and standard practice.

Do I need a permit to move bees within England, Scotland or Wales?

No general permit is required for ordinary moves within Great Britain, but registering with BeeBase is recommended so the National Bee Unit can alert you to local disease restrictions, and moves into an active disease control zone may need to be cleared with a bee inspector first.

What ventilation does a hive need for a long journey?

Enough airflow to prevent overheating even with the entrance closed, typically a mesh travel screen replacing the crown board, or an unblocked open-mesh floor. A sealed box with no ventilation on a warm day can overheat and kill a colony within roughly an hour.

What should a pollination contract cover beyond just delivering hives?

Minimum colony strength, placement and collection dates relative to bloom, access arrangements, and, importantly, an agreed position on liability if bees are harmed by pesticide application during the contract period, since this remains one of the more common sources of loss and dispute in UK pollination work.
